What it is, How it works

Utilizing hair analysis is increasingly viewed as an effective means for identifying drug and alcohol consumption. The hair retains biomarker evidence within its strands as it grows, offering an extended overview of substance use. When samples are taken directly from the scalp, they can capture a detection period of up to around 90 days for substances. Hair can be readily collected, has limited susceptibility to tampering, and is straightforward to mail.

A sample of 1.5 inches consisting of approximately 200 hair strands (around the thickness of a #2 pencil) close to the scalp yields around 100mg of hair, which is considered an optimal amount for both screening and verification procedures. For EtG enhancements and/or testing beyond 10 panels, a sample of 150mg is advocated. We advise measuring the sample with a jeweler’s scale. Should scalp hair not be available, an equivalent quantity of body hair can be used. When discussing head hair, we exclusively mean scalp hair. Body hair includes all other hair varieties (facial, axillary, etc.).

Process Overview

Lab processing of drug test samples follows four essential steps: Accessioning, Screening, Extraction, and Confirmation.

Accessioning involves introducing the sample to the lab system initially. This process confirms that the sample was securely sealed and correctly dispatched, allocates a unique LAN (Laboratory Accessioning Number), and finalizes any incomplete data entry not handled by an electronic tracking system.

Screening is an initial rapid assessment for drugs. While Screening is a budget-friendly method for excluding drug usage in most samples, confirmation is needed for any court admissible positive results. Any sample that shows a tentative positive during Screening must be further confirmed.

For samples showing a presumptive positive in Screening, additional hair is taken from the original sample and prepared for Extraction. Drugs are extracted from hair at a lower concentration than other testing methods (e.g., urine or oral fluid), rendering hair testing the most challenging methodology to conduct.

Positive screening results are confirmed using GC/MS, GC/MS/MS, or LC/MS/MS techniques. All samples that potentially test positive are cleansed before confirmation as warranted. Every aspect of the laboratory procedure, from Accessioning through to Confirmation, is evaluated under the guidelines of both the CAP (College of American Pathologists) Hair designation and the ISO / IEC 17025 accreditation standards.

Advantages of hair drug testing:

  • Long detection window: Hair analysis can identify drug use for up to 90 days, unlike urine tests which have a more confined detection timeframe.
  • Difficulty to cheat: Manipulating a hair test is highly challenging, thus enhancing result accuracy.
  • Provides historical data: A pattern of substance use over time can be detected, not solely recent use.

Limitations:

  • Cannot detect recent use: Drugs become detectable in hair after roughly 5-7 days of use.
  • Cost: Hair analysis is generally pricier compared to alternative drug testing methods.
  • Variations in results: Differences such as hair color and personal hair growth rates may influence drug metabolite levels in hair.

Note: While often referred to as "hair follicle tests", these analyses focus on the hair strand itself rather than the follicle beneath the scalp.

What's New In Hair Follicle Drug Testing according to the Hair Drug Testing Experts

With its multidisciplinary nature, hair testing brings together researchers, scientists, and experts from various domains to develop innovative techniques, explore new methodologies, and address emerging concerns, responding to the ever-evolving challenges of drug abuse, therapeutic drug monitoring, and environmental exposures to pollutants.

The joint meeting of the Society of Hair Testing (SoHT) and the Italian Group of Forensic Toxicologists (GTFI) was organized in Verona, June 8–10, 2022, and hosted by the Legal Medicine team of the Verona University Hospital, directed by Franco Tagliaro together with Federica Bortolotti and Rossella Gottardo.

It served as a prominent platform for knowledge exchange and collaboration, facilitating groundbreaking advancements in hair testing and analysis. In this special issue of Drug Testing and Analysis, we aim to showcase the remarkable manuscripts presented at this significant event, shedding light on the latest research and highlighting the future directions in this field.

Novel Analytical Techniques: The Verona meeting witnessed the unveiling of cutting-edge analytical techniques, offering enhanced sensitivity, selectivity, and accuracy for drug testing. Remarkable advancements in sample preparation, detection, and identification of drug compounds have been presented. The manuscripts in this section presented novel approaches, such as multianalyte methods and on-line preparation which can enable rapid analysis and improve thorough forensic investigations.

Biomarkers and Pharmacokinetics: The identification and validation of reliable biomarkers and pharmacokinetic studies are fundamental aspects of drug testing and analysis. The impact of hair treatments on the oxidation/decomposition of drugs in hair was also explored, as the long-term fate of drugs incorporated in the keratin matrix. Furthermore, the SoHT meeting in Verona featured research on the identification and quantification of alcohol abuse biomarkers, their stability, and their correlation with exposure and other biomarkers.

Forensic Applications and Interpretation: One of the vital objectives of hair testing is its application in forensic investigations and legal proceedings. The SoHT meeting in Verona emphasized the significance of rigorous interpretation of analytical results and the need for standardized protocols. Manuscripts in this section present advancements in forensic toxicology, and have explored the challenges posed by emerging designer drugs and strategies to combat their proliferation. The pitfalls encountered when the exogenous/endogenous nature of a substance is questioned were presented and discussed. The special issue presents also manuscripts that delve into the ethical implications of drug testing in drug facilitated sexual assaults.

Clinical Applications of hair testing are witnessed by the insight on environmental tobacco smoke exposure, assessed by hair analysis in a population of students and the study of in utero-exposure to drugs of abuse through neonatal hair analysis. Exposure to drugs was also important in cases of child abuse/neglect, when the clinical purpose of hair testing merge with its forensic applications.

The legal framework surrounding hair testing and the achievement of guidelines to ensure fairness, accuracy, and confidentiality in drug testing practices have also been discussed,and the SoHT consensus on general hair testing and testing for drugs of abuse was presented at the meeting and published as a Letter to the Editor.

Frequently Asked Questions

A hair follicle drug test analyzes a small sample of hair to detect a history of drug use over time. Because drug metabolites are incorporated into hair as it grows, this method can show patterns of use instead of just recent exposure. It is frequently used for legal and court requirements, long-term monitoring, and high-trust workforce screening.
Standard hair drug testing typically reflects drug use over approximately a 90-day period, based on the length of hair collected at the time of testing. Longer hair can sometimes reflect a longer time frame, and extremely short hair can reduce that window.
Hair drug testing commonly screens for marijuana/THC, cocaine, opiates/opioids, amphetamines/methamphetamines, and PCP. In many cases, additional expanded panels may be requested to include other substances.
Yes. If the donor's head hair is too short or unavailable, body hair may be collected as an alternative. The collector will document the source of the sample. This allows testing even for individuals with recently cut or shaved head hair.
